Cheikhou Kouyate: 'West Ham United must be more clinical'

West Ham midfielder Cheikhou Kouyate believes that his side must be more clinical following their late defeat to Leicester.

Cheikhou Kouyate has claimed that West Ham United must learn how to 'kill off games' following their defeat to Leicester City.

Kouyate was on the scoresheet at the King Power Stadium on Saturday, but it was not enough to stop the Hammers suffering a late 2-1 loss.

Having had chances to win the game before Andy King's decisive strike four minutes from time, Kouyate believes that West Ham must be more clinical in front of goal if they want to enjoy a strong end to the season.

"It was a bad day for us and it was not nice to lose the game," he told the club's official website. "Leicester were giving it everything and attacking and attacking. This is football and on Saturday Leicester won. It's good for our experience because we need to learn how to kill the game."

West Ham are back in action on April 11 when they welcome Stoke City to Upton Park in the Premier League.
